#6097f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6097fd is composed of 37.6% red, 59.2%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.1% cyan, 40.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 219 degrees, a saturation of 97.5% and a lightness of 68.4%. #6097fd color hex could be obtained by blending #c0ffff with #002ffb. Closest websafe color is: #6699ff.

#6097fd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6097fd has RGB values of R:96, G:151, B:253 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.4, Y:0,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 6330365.
